KEWANEE, Ill. – BOMAG Americas acquired Gilcrest’s ProPaver division, which includes five self-propelled, tracked asphalt pavers and four towable, wheeled asphalt pavers, widths varying from 4 to 15 feet. All products are available immediately, marketed under the ProPaver by BOMAG brand name.
“The ProPaver acquisition broadens our product offering for asphalt applications and gives BOMAG a complementary product for its line of compaction equipment,” said Mike Simpkns, president, BOMAG Americas. “This product line extension will increase the value of the BOMAG franchise to distributors, while our customers will enjoy the convenience of being able to acquire both pavers and compaction equipment from a single source.”
ProPaver products will continue to be manufactured at its Warrensburg, Mo., office, the building now designated as BOMAG Paving Products. Dan Taylor, ProPaver’s general manager, will oversee operations.
